Selection of pre-leukemic hematopoietic stem cells driven by distinct extracellular matrix molecules Despite rapid advances in mapping genetic drivers and gene expression changes in hematopoietic stem cells (HSCs), there is a relative paucity of studies at the protein level. Here, we perform a deep, ...

Many years of work across many people in lab + collaborators have come together. Low cell number proteomics allows us to identify ECM molecules as potential triggers of clonal selection in HSCs.
